背景技术
目前,碳酸钙已广泛应用于造纸、塑料、塑料薄膜、化纤、橡胶、胶粘剂、密封剂、日用化工、化妆品、建材、涂料、油漆、油墨、油灰、封蜡、腻子、毡层包装、医药、食品(如口香糖、巧克力)、饲料中,其作用有:增加产品体积、降低成本,改善加工性能(如调节粘度、流变性能、硫化性能),提高尺寸稳定性,补强或半补强,提高印刷性能,提高物理性能(如耐热性、消光性、耐磨性、阻燃性、白度、光泽度)等。重质碳酸钙的生产工艺流程有两种。干法生产工艺流程:首先手选从采石场运来的方解石、石灰石、白垩、贝壳等,以除去脉石;然后用破碎机对石灰石进行粗破碎,再用雷蒙(摆式)磨粉碎得到细石灰石粉,最后用分级机对磨粉进行分级,符合粒度要求的粉末作为产品包装入库,否则返回磨粉机再次磨粉。湿法生产工艺流程:先将干法细粉制成悬浮液置于磨机内进一步粉碎,经脱水、干燥后便制得超细重质碳酸钙。

发明内容
本发明的目的在于;提出一种铝酸酯改性碳酸钙粉的制备方法。
本发明的铝酸酯改性碳酸钙粉的制备方法,包括石块破碎、粉碎、研磨、筛分、活化、干燥、分级,产品收集包装;其特征在于:将直径小于1厘米的碳酸钙粗料,送入磨粉机中,以重质碳酸钙粗粉的重量百分比计,加入1-3%碳酸钠在85~95℃下研磨致5-10微米后,加水配成固含量为70%~80%的浆料,以重质碳酸钙粉的重量百分比计,加入1-5%加入改性剂,通过泵阀将浆料打入湿法搅拌磨剥机,在研磨介质中研磨,获得制得粒径为0.1~1微米的改性超细碳酸钙粉;所述助剂,以重量计,由乙氧基月桂酰胺25-30份,铝酸酯偶联剂45-58份,碳酸甲基丙烯酰氧基硅烷21-33份、醋酸乙烯23-35份,缩水甘油醚氧丙基三甲氧基硅烷25-30份,丙烯酸乙烯基吡啶共聚物23-35份,缩水甘油醚氧丙基三甲氧基硅烷25-30份,碳酸钠5-8份,乙二醇5-8份,聚乙烯醇缩醛树脂3-5份组成。
